找回密码
 立即注册
搜索
热搜: 活动 交友 discuz
查看: 2|回复: 0

服务器未启动dns什么意思

[复制链接]

11万

主题

0

回帖

33万

积分

网站编辑

积分
333008
发表于 昨天 07:58 | 显示全部楼层 |阅读模式

服务器未启动dns什么意思?这个问题对于网络管理员和IT从业者来说,可能并不陌生。今天,我们就来深入探讨一下这个问题,帮助大家更好地理解它背后的原理和解决方法。

当你在使用服务器时,可能会遇到“服务器未启动dns”的错误提示。这究竟是什么意思呢?简单来说,就是你的服务器在尝试解析域名时遇到了问题,无法启动dns服务。

首先,我们来了解一下什么是dns。DNS(Domain Name System)即域名系统,它是互联网上的一个分布式数据库,用于将域名转换为IP地址。当你输入一个网址时,浏览器会通过dns查询该域名的IP地址,然后才能访问到对应的网站。

那么,“服务器未启动dns”意味着什么呢?这通常有以下几种情况:

1. 服务器上没有安装dns服务。这种情况比较常见,尤其是在一些轻量级的服务器上。由于没有安装dns服务,所以无法进行域名解析。

2. dns服务没有正确启动。即使服务器上安装了dns服务,但如果没有正确启动,同样无法进行域名解析。

3. dns配置错误。有时候,即使dns服务已经启动,但配置文件中的一些参数设置错误,也会导致无法正常解析域名。

针对以上情况,我们可以采取以下措施来解决“服务器未启动dns”的问题:

1. 安装dns服务。如果服务器上没有安装dns服务,可以通过以下命令进行安装(以CentOS为例):

```

sudo yum install bind bind-utils

```

2. 启动dns服务。安装完成后,可以通过以下命令启动dns服务:

```

sudo systemctl start named

```

3. 检查dns配置文件。如果已经启用了dns服务,但仍然无法解析域名,可以检查配置文件(如`/etc/named.conf`)是否存在错误。

4. 重启网络服务。有时候,重新启动网络服务也能解决“服务器未启动dns”的问题:

```

sudo systemctl restart network

```

5. 检查防火墙设置。确保防火墙没有阻止DNS请求的传输。

总之,“服务器未启动dns”是一个常见的问题,但只要我们了解其背后的原理和解决方法,就能轻松应对。在今后的工作中,遇到类似问题时也能迅速找到解决办法。

最后,我想提醒大家:在日常工作中要注重对网络知识的积累和学习。只有这样,才能在面对各种问题时游刃有余。希望这篇文章能对你有所帮助!

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

Archiver|手机版|小黑屋|重庆论坛

GMT+8, 2025-10-30 10:10 , Processed in 2.926585 second(s), 21 queries .

Powered by Discuz! X3.5

© 2001-2025 Discuz! Team.

快速回复 返回顶部 返回列表